What is the area of the figure below ? A. 12 B. 15 C. 18 D. None of these

Step 1: Find the area of the larger rectangle

Area of a rectangle = base x height

Area = 4 x 3 = 12

Step 2: Find the area of the other rectangle

The tricky part about this one is that we aren't given the length of this rectangle. We do know, however, that the whole base of the figure is 6 and 3 units are taken up by the first rectangle. Therefore, the length of this rectangle is 3.

Area = 2 x 3 = 6

Step 3: Find the area of the figure

Now that we know the area of both rectangles by themselves, all that's left to do is add them up.

6 + 12 = 18

Answer: 18

PLEASE HELPPPPPP!!!!!!Solve this system of linear equations separate the x-and y-values with a comma
GenaCL600 [577]

Answer:

x=-6,\\y=6

Step-by-step explanation:

Rewrite the system of equations as:

\begin{cases}-13x+2y=90\\-6x+2y=48\end{cases}

Subtract the second equation from the first to isolate x:

-13x+2y-(-6x+2y)=42,\\-7x=42, \\\fbox{$x=-6$}

Plug in x=-6 into any of the equations above and solve for y:

-6(-6)+2y=48,\\2y=12,\\\fbox{$y=6$}

Verify that the solution pair (-6, 6) works \checkmark

Therefore, the solution to this system of equations is:

x=-6,\\y=6
